Time Synchronization in the current data system
Time synchronization is supported in the PGC5000 with
Version 3.0.3.12 and later software.
This feature can be implemented either through a Modbus link
direct from the PGC5000 (acting as a Modbus Slave), or from
a connection to the VistaGateway either using an OPC
connection or a Modbus connection.
With an OPC connection, the tag that is connected and
written to by an OPC Client is the following.
Note: OPC connection not available direct from PGC5000.
SetAnalyzerDate
This is a Canonical Date Type 7 (i.e. DATE).
With a Modbus master connection, the time is set by
adding the following entry to the Modbus Map.
Analyzername.SetAnalyzerClock,1.40001.DATE,
This will then reserve 7 registers in the following order.
40001 Hour
40002 Minute
40003 Second
40004 Day of month
40005 Month
40006 Year
40007 Day of week
The time and date information must be written starting with
hour and finished with the day of the week register. The latter
will trigger the setting of time.
Backwards compatibility and legacy interfacing
This interface is supported on the PGC5000 Direct Modbus
TCP from the VistaGateway Modbus Client application, and
OPC server application. If you use a VistaGateway, you only
have to write to one set of registers or OPC tag. If you are
writing direct to the PGC5000 then you must write to each
PGC5000’s Modbus interface because each PGC5000 acts
as a Modbus slave.
If you have legacy instruments (such as the model 3100 or
PGC2000 Series) then you must use a VistaGateway or a
Modbus enabled router. However, the Modbus enabled router
does not support the PGC5000 but you can write through the
Modbus enabled router to the PGC5000 using the Ethernet
switch with the PGC5000 being the actual Modbus slave.
